What Types of Sugar Mill Equipment Require Repair?

Sugar mills utilize a wide range of sophisticated machinery, each demanding specialized repair expertise. Some key pieces of equipment that frequently require repair include:

  • Cane Harvesters: These massive machines are constantly subjected to harsh conditions, requiring regular maintenance and occasional major repairs. Issues can range from mechanical breakdowns to hydraulic system failures.
  • Crushing Mills: These mills are vital for extracting juice from the sugarcane. Wear and tear, along with potential damage from foreign objects, necessitate frequent inspections and repairs.
  • Evaporators: These are critical for concentrating the sugar juice. Leaks, scaling, and malfunctions can significantly hinder production.
  • Crystallizers: Efficient crystallization is essential for sugar quality. Issues with temperature control, agitation, or vacuum systems require prompt attention.
  • Centrifugals: These machines separate the sugar crystals from the molasses. Balancing, bearing problems, and drive system failures are common issues.
  • Boilers & Turbines: Providing power for the entire mill, these pieces of equipment require specialized expertise for repairs and maintenance.

What are the Common Sugar Mill Equipment Repair Challenges?

Several common challenges can complicate sugar mill equipment repair:

  • Specialized Knowledge: Repairing sugar mill equipment requires highly specialized knowledge and skills.
  • Obtaining Spare Parts: Locating and sourcing replacement parts, especially for older equipment, can be challenging and time-consuming.
  • Remote Locations: Many sugar mills are located in remote areas, potentially increasing the complexity and cost of repairs.
  • Safety Regulations: Strict safety regulations must be followed during repairs to protect personnel and prevent accidents.
